hBest1 secondary structure consists of 310-helices, α-helixes, β-turns and loops. Ca2+ ions induce conformational changes in the hBest1 secondary structure. Ca2+ ions cause changes in π/A isotherms and hysteresis of hBest1 monolayers. Ca2+ ions cause oligomerization, molecular and macro-organization in hBest1 films. Ca2+-induced functional switch could be related to protein macro-organization.
